Government Offices, London, Paris, Washington, Sydney, Melbourne, New Delhi and Tokyo. 3338 NEW ZEALAND RAILWAYS TENDERS CONSTRUCTION OF RAILWAY BRIDGE (NO. 119) URE RIVER TENDERS closing with the District Engineer, New Zealand Railways, P.O. Box 337, Christchurch, at 4.00 p.m. on Tuesday, September 22, 1970, are invited for the construction of Railway Bridge (No. 119 MNL) over the Ure River, approximately 44 miles north of Kaikoura. The bridge will consist of 20 No. 25ft precast reinforced concrete spans on piled reinforced concrete piers. 52 No. 21in square prestressed piles of maximum length 55ft are involved, placed and driven in the pre-excavated and lined holes. Spans and piles are stacked on site. Plans and specifications are obtainable from District Engineer, Room 201, Christchurch Station. Tenders should be enclosed in a sealed envelope and endorsed “Tender for Bridge 119.” Lowest or any tender will not necessarily be accepted. Telegraphic tenders will not be considered. Railways 3928
